What a lead sheet is and why AI music lead sheets matter

A lead sheet is a compact music document showing melody (usually as single-line notation), chord symbols, and lyrics or form markers. Traditionally used in jazz, pop, and commercial music, lead sheets enable quick arranging and performance. AI music lead sheets matter because they reduce repetitive transcription work, surface chord suggestions from raw audio or MIDI, and create consistent starting points for collaboration and production.

How AI programs change lead-sheet creation

Source inputs AI can use

  • Text prompts specifying style, tempo, and instruments
  • Audio files — raw vocal or instrumental recordings
  • MIDI files containing note and timing data

Core capabilities

  • Melody generation and transcription (note extraction and quantization)
  • Chord detection and suggested progressions
  • Automatic formatting into lead-sheet structure (measures, repeats, key/tempo)
  • Export to standard formats (MIDI, MusicXML, PDF) for notation editors and DAWs

CREATE checklist for producing usable lead sheets with AI

Use the CREATE checklist when turning an idea into a reliable AI-generated lead sheet.

  • Capture — Collect source materials: demo vocal, rough chords, or a prompt with style references.
  • Render — Generate initial melody and chord suggestions from the AI program (audio-to-chord or prompt-to-melody).
  • Refine — Edit timing, correct note spelling and chord voicings in a notation editor or DAW.
  • Analyze — Check harmonic function, voice-leading, and singability; use ear or software analysis tools.
  • Tag & Export — Add form markers, lyric lines, composer credits, then export to MusicXML or PDF for collaborators.

Step-by-step: Practical workflow to create an AI-generated lead sheet

1. Prepare the input

If starting from voice or guitar demo, record a clean take and export as WAV. For MIDI or DAW stems, consolidate tracks so the AI receives clear melodic and harmonic information. If using a text prompt, describe tempo, key, genre, and verse/chorus structure.

2. Run generation and capture outputs

Run a single generation pass to get a melody line and chord suggestions. Save both the audio/MIDI output and a quick rendered PDF if the tool offers notation export. If the tool provides multiple variants, select 2–3 promising versions for comparison.

3. Edit and verify

Import MIDI or MusicXML into a notation editor (Finale, Sibelius, MuseScore) or a DAW. Adjust quantization to match intended rhythmic feel, correct any chord-symbol mismatches, and ensure the melody fits singable ranges. Use ear checks and harmonic analysis to confirm suggested chords function as intended.

4. Finalize lead-sheet details

Add repeats, codas, lyric lines, tempo markings, and any arrangement notes (e.g., "Organ pad throughout verse"). Export both a print-ready PDF and editable MusicXML or MIDI so collaborators can adapt the arrangement.

Real-world example scenario

Scenario: A songwriter with a hummed melody and a phone recording. The file is uploaded to an AI tool that returns a transcribed melody and three chord-progressions. Using the CREATE checklist, the songwriter imports the MIDI into a notation editor, tightens rhythms, replaces generic seventh chords with more idiomatic voicings, and tags the form (Intro–Verse–Chorus). The result is a shareable lead sheet that the band uses as a rehearsal blueprint.

Practical tips for reliable AI-generated lead sheets

  • Keep recordings dry and monophonic for cleaner melody extraction; heavy reverb complicates transcription.
  • Use clear prompts describing genre, tempo, and reference songs when generating from text to get stylistically appropriate chord language.
  • Export editable formats (MusicXML or MIDI) rather than only PDFs to preserve the ability to refine harmonies and rhythms.
  • Cross-check chord labels against harmonic function — automated chord detection can mislabel inversions or imply nonfunctional harmony.

Trade-offs and common mistakes

Trade-offs

  • Speed vs. accuracy: AI tools can produce instant lead sheets, but they often require human editing for performance-quality notation.
  • Creativity vs. originality: AI can suggest many idiomatic chord moves, but unique voice and unexpected ideas often need human input.
  • Convenience vs. legal clarity: Using AI to reproduce distinctive melodies can raise rights questions and should be handled with care.

Common mistakes

  • Accepting chord suggestions without harmonic analysis — automated labels may ignore functional context.
  • Exporting only raster PDF output — losing editable scores prevents future arrangement changes.
  • Overtrusting automatic melody quantization — human timing and feel are essential to avoid mechanical notation.

FAQ

Can AI music lead sheets replace a musician’s ear?

Not entirely. AI accelerates transcription and suggests harmonies, but musicians still need to verify phrasing, groove, and harmonic function. Human editing ensures musicality and practical playability.

Are AI-generated lead sheets accurate enough for studio sessions?

They can be a reliable starting point if exported as editable formats and reviewed by a producer or arranger. For high-stakes studio sessions, plan time for human corrections and rehearsals.

What is the best export format from AI tools for notation editors?

MusicXML and MIDI are the preferred formats because they preserve editable note, chord, and timing data. PDFs are useful for quick sharing but are not editable.

How to avoid common pitfalls when using AI-generated lead sheets?

Verify chords with harmonic analysis, keep editable copies, test voicings on a real instrument, and confirm vocal ranges. Avoid publishing or distributing material that may infringe on another creator’s copyrighted melody without proper clearance.

Where to start when converting a demo into an AI-generated lead sheet?

Begin by cleaning and isolating the lead vocal or melody, choose an AI tool that supports audio-to-MIDI or MusicXML export, run a generation pass, then import into a notation editor to refine using the CREATE checklist steps.
